WebApproach to an infection control breach with potential risk of bloodborne pathogen transmission* 1. Identification of infection control breach Identify the nature of the breach, type of procedure, and biologic substances involved Review the recommended reprocessing methods or aseptic technique Institute corrective action as early as possible 2. WebJul 19, 2024 · Will personal protective equipment protect against a specific disease? A2.PPE are designed to create a non-disease specific barrier to penetration of substances, solid, liquid, or airborne ...
